A new study reports the genetic and clinical characteristics of 113 U.S. children who have Pompe disease, the largest such group that has been uniformly assessed in this manner. A database with mutations associated with Pompe disease has been extended and links different gene variants with their potential clinical severity to better predict outcomes. Perlara biotech is collaborating with the University of Notre Dame in Indiana and the Warren Family Research Center for Drug Discovery and Development to develop new treatments for glycogen storage disorders, including Pompe and Cori diseases.
